What is a SWIFT Code for Banks in Mali?

When transferring money internationally to banks in Mali, you will frequently encounter the terms SWIFT code or BIC (Business Identifier Code) inside bank details. Managed by the Society for Worldwide Interbank Financial Telecommunication, this unique 8 to 11-digit alphanumeric sequence acts as a universal passport for banks in Mali. It ensures that your funds cross global borders safely and arrive at the exact financial institution intended.

SWIFT vs. BIC: What's the difference?

In the banking industry, the terms SWIFT code and BIC are used interchangeably. SWIFT refers to the organization that issues the codes, while BIC stands for the actual code itself. An 8-character code identifies the primary head office of the bank in Mali, while an 11-character code specifies a particular local branch.

Do I need an IBAN or a SWIFT Code for Mali?

While a SWIFT code identifies a specific bank in Mali, an IBAN (International Bank Account Number) identifies an individual customer's bank account. Depending on whether you are sending money to Mali or another region—particularly in Europe or the Middle East—you will likely need both codes to successfully complete a cross-border wire transfer.
